Electric professionals are normally identified by 3 significant types of job executed. "Outside" or "line" professionals are responsible for high-voltage power transmission and circulation lines. Line contractors build and preserve the facilities required to carry electrical energy produced at a power plant with a collection of high-voltage lines and substations before it is made use of to power centers, structures, and homes.

Independent Electrical Service Providers (IEC) is an additional trade organization for electric service providers with 70 chapters across the united state. They supply education and learning and training via a United State Division of Labor identified instruction program. The International League of Electrical Employees organizes and stands for over 700,000 members, and offers training and instruction programs.
The NEC is a commonly embraced model code for the installation of electrical components and systems, made to guard persons and building from dangers emerging from using electrical energy. While these are the default minimum needs and guidelines, some states change selected locations of the NEC code to match their details circumstances.

Electrical experts, on the various other hand, are skilled tradespeople that carry out hands-on electric solutions, such as electrical wiring, repair services, and troubleshooting. They usually work under an electric contractor or as independent experts. If you're hiring, consider your requirements: for small property repair work, an independent electrical contractor may be sufficient, however, for large-scale jobs, new setups, or compliance-heavy job, working with an electric having company ensures whatever runs smoothly from beginning to end.
